First Data Reports Revenue Boost from Debit Fees, Global Growth

Citing steady international growth and earnings from increased debit network fees, First Data Corp. delivered a 3.8% increase in third-quarter consolidated revenue, the Atlanta card processor reported Wednesday.

Consolidated revenue increased to $2.7 billion from $2.6 billion during the same period last year.

Merchant-related services rose 1%, to $925 million from $916 million, while card services increased 2.1%, to $441 million from $432 million.

First Data reported a net loss of $54 million for the quarter, an improvement from the $431 million loss a year earlier. The company reported numerous pretax benefits as aiding in the improvement.

First Data is a unit of the Kohlberg Kravis Roberts & Co. private-equity firm.
